Corporate Strategy and Finance in Europe (CSF) This unique international double-degree programme with the University of Strasbourg aims to provide students with broad knowledge and understanding of economic theory with a focus on financial and international economics corresponding to the present state of the art. Upon the completion of studies, students receive a Master’s Diploma in “Corporate Strategy and Finance in Europe” from the University of Strasbourg and a Master’s Degree Diploma with the academic title “Magistr” from Charles University in Prague. Graduates are qualified to undertake advanced-level quantitative analysis and modelling in economics and finance and are typically financial analysts, economists in corporations, consultants, economists in central banks and international organizations. FSV UK is part of one of the oldest universities in the world, Charles University in Prague, which was founded in 1348 by the Holy Roman Emperor Charles IV. Shortly after its creation in 1990, it became a regional centre of teaching and research. FSV UK offers some of the highest quality Bachelor’s, Master’s and PhD degree programmes in Central and Eastern Europe. Many of our alumni continue their studies at top universities abroad or they succeed in competitions for highly qualified jobs. FSV UK has around 4,000 full-time students. Institute of Economic Studies (IES) All programmes are based at the Institute of Economic Studies (IES) FSV UK. The IES offers university education in economics, finance, banking, European economic integration and economic policy at all levels. Soon after its establishment in 1993, the IES became one of the Czech Republic’s most prestigious economic teaching and research centres.
